Fatigue, resulting in the failure of a vital component may have serious consequences. There are a number of different reasons for a fatigue failure such as design faults, manufacturing faults, material faults and faults in predicting the operating environment. In this paper, verification of vehicle components with respect to fatigue is discussed. The two most common methods, i.e. the safety factor approach and the load-strength method are studied. The traditional safety factor approach is based on long time experience and includes no probability theory. It has the main drawback that it cannot be updated in a rational way, since its origin often is difficult to analyse. The load-strength approach for fatigue sensitive components uses a probabilistic approach and assigns distributions to the strength and load, respectively. It is in theory a good solution, since the different influences can be distinguished form each other and measures of reliability can be obtained. However, in practise the available information is usually weak, and the involved distributions become uncertain and often objects for subjective choice. A set of problems with the methods is identified. An alternative using the advantages of the two techniques is developed. This combined approach uses a signal-to-noise ratio, which can be related to classical safety factors. It is then possible to evaluate the performance based on probability theory as well as updating in a rational way when new observations are obtained. Assumptions of the distribution tails are not necessary, but can be replaced by a rough judgement based on experience and field failure statistics. A set of measurements on steering knuckles is used to exemplify the method.
